This paper focuses on Regulation 2018/1805/UE, and aims to highlight its strengths and weaknesses. After a brief overview of the legal framework concerning freezing and confiscation orders, the paper seeks to underline the possible part of the Regulation that could help reaching the goal of increasing freezing and confiscation rates among EU Member States, as well as smoothening judicial cooperation.
